Seiki Nose (野瀬 清喜, Nose Seiki, born 10 August 1952) is a Japanese former judoka who competed in the 1984 Summer Olympics. Nose ... at Olympics.com Seiki Nose at Olympedia Seiki Nose at Olympics at Sports-Reference.com (archived) Seiki Nose at The-Sports.org ... Nose won five consecutive All Japan titles from 1980 to 1984; won the US Open and Hungarian Open titles; and in 1981, won the ...

Simply put, the nose chain is a link between a nose piercing and an ear-piercing. Typically, these "chains" are just that: ... Yet, besides actual chains, the term "nose chain" can denote other types of connecting materials between the nose and ear ... The nose chain is worn by women as to show respect and devotion to Goddess Parvati as she is considered the Goddess of marriage ... Today the nose chain has risen to prevalence as a recent introduction of Gothic fashion and is now known for its use in several ...
